| Edmonton International Airport | Winnipeg / James Armstrong Richardson International Airport | |
|---|---|---|
| Code | CYEG / YEG | CYWG / YWG |
| Longest hard runway | 11,000 ft | 11,000 ft |
| Surface | Asphalt | Asphalt |
| Field elevation | 2,373 ft | 783 ft |
All 19 aircraft we quote for Edmonton to Winnipeg can use both airfields and fly the route non-stop. Edmonton International Airport has 11,000 ft and Winnipeg / James Armstrong Richardson International Airport 11,000 ft, both comfortably beyond the 6,000 ft the largest types here need, so field length is not what decides the aircraft on this route — cabin size and range are. At 1,187 km it is close to the limit for the shortest-legged aircraft here, the Pilatus PC-12 NGX at 1,800 km.
